(defpackage #:mulk.protocols-examples
(:nicknames #:protocols-examples)
(:use #:cl #:protocols))
(in-package #:mulk.protocols-examples)
(define-protocol printable ()
((print-object * stream)))
(define-protocol serialisable ()
((serialise * stream)))
(define-protocol additive ()
((add * *)
(negate *)))
(define-protocol multiplicative ()
((multiply * *)
(invert *)))
(define-protocol field (additive multiplicative) ())
(define-protocol serialisable-field (serialisable field) ())
(defgeneric serialise (x stream))
(defgeneric add (x y))
(defgeneric negate (x))
(defgeneric multiply (x stream))
(defgeneric invert (x))
(defclass a () ())
;; The following should signal five style warnings about missing methods.
(implement-protocols a (serialisable-field))
(defclass b () ())
;; Note the two style warnings signalled by the following.
(implement-protocols b (additive multiplicative serialisable)
(defmethod add ((x b) (y b)))
(defmethod negate ((x b)))
(defmethod multiply ((x b) y)))
(print (conforms-to-p 'b 'additive)) ;=> T
(print (really-conforms-to-p 'b 'additive)) ;=> T
(print (conforms-to-p 'b 'multiplicative)) ;=> T
(print (really-conforms-to-p 'b 'multiplicative)) ;=> NIL
(print (conforms-to-p 'b 'printable)) ;=> NIL
(print (really-conforms-to-p 'b 'printable)) ;=> NIL
;; The following works because PRINT-OBJECT is specialised over T.
(implement-protocols b (printable))
(print (conforms-to-p 'b 'printable)) ;=> T
(print (really-conforms-to-p 'b 'printable)) ;=> T
